1

verb

Meaning 1

To interpret erroneously, to understand incorrectly; to misunderstand.

Definition source: English Wiktionary via Wiktextract

Usage: transitive

Examples

  • His words were misconstrued as an insult.
  • It’s easy to misconstrue her silence as agreement.
  • misconstrue the meaning
  • misconstrue someone’s intentions
  • misconstrue remarks
  • 1975: Paul Simon, 50 Ways to Leave Your Lover from the album Still Crazy after All These Years. [...] furthermore, I hope my meaning won’t be lost or misconstrued [...]

2

verb

Meaning 2

interpret in the wrong way

Definition source: Princeton WordNet 3.0

Examples

  • Don't misinterpret my comments as criticism
  • She misconstrued my remarks

Meaning relationships

Synonyms: misinterpret, misconceive, misunderstand, misapprehend, be amiss

Antonyms: none provided

Broader terms: interpret, construe, see

History

Etymology

From Middle English misconstruen, equivalent to mis- + construe.
